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0965 311663757 1712 335725696 268794991
44528591 88 63011482845
44528591 88 63011482845
56 90720778 8990158256
All about undefined
Interested in learning more?
44528591 88 63011482845
56 90720778 8990158256
See more
57163525891 447217594 06743641
59128953 6820375 961823437 291
See more
7997 16
3973232 64233 74888435950
See more